School Overview

South San Antonio High School serves a tight-knit community on the south side of San Antonio, where family roots run deep and school pride is a real part of the neighborhood fabric. Families who value a school that reflects their community and culture — rather than a polished suburban campus — will find something genuine here, even as the school works to strengthen its academic outcomes. San Antonio's south side has its own distinct character, with deep Hispanic heritage, local landmarks like Mission San Juan, and a community that's close to the city's core without feeling like it's in the middle of everything.
